
The new rural road ecology and maintenance course at Penn State will give students real-world training before leaving college. The course, offered by the Center for Dirt and Gravel Road Studies, is open to students who may need the training in the future.

Penn State increased its landfill diversion rate to 61 percent in 2015 thanks to improved efforts from composting and recycling. The smells of mulch and compost across campus show the strides made by Penn State in its recycling efforts.
